Apply now for BES Undergraduate Fellowship Scheme

Wednesday, February 8th, 2012

The British Ecological Society Undergraduate Fellowship Scheme offers the opportunity for current or recent undergraduates to find out more about the careers available in the area of ecology.

Under the year-long scheme, Fellows will have the opportunity to attend the BES annual meeting to learn more about the society and possible careers in ecology and research. Throughout the year, participants will be encouraged to attend a variety of events throughout the UK, providing the chance for networking and to hear about opportunities in ecology. Graduate members and staff of the BES will also provide a mentoring service for Fellows through their progression from education and training to the start of an ecology career.

UK Government Thinktank suggests lack of agricultural research is a major cause of food scarcity

Friday, January 13th, 2012

Factors including drought, soil erosion, salinity and climate change all contribute to food scarcity, but a report by the UK government’s Foresight thinktank (The Future of Food and Farming: Challenges and choices for global sustainability) suggests another important cause may be insufficient agricultural research. In most countries, research into agriculture and fisheries remains a low priority and two decades of this lack of interest has caused a slow-down in productivity gains. The report emphasises the need for a significant increase in new agricultural research to support a radical change to the food system in order to meet the urgency of food scarcity. Investment in research is one of the report’s ‘key priorities’ and it suggests new models of research funding are needed in which public, private and third sector funders coordinate their efforts and incentives are provided for research into solutions to benefit low-income countries.

Welsh Universities Lead in Climate Change Research and Innovation

Thursday, July 14th, 2011

This week the Welsh Government held a climate change and sustainability exhibition hosted by Professor Noel Lloyd, Chair of Higher Education Wales and John Griffiths AM, Minister for the Environment and Sustainable Development. The exhibition showcased the work of Wales’ leading university research teams in issues relating to climate change, sustainability and associated technology.

Projects from a range of research areas including technology and climate change were exhibited including a particularly interesting collaborative project between Aberystwyth University and the investment company Compton Group. This project aimed to investigate methods for reducing methane production by cattle whilst increasing milk and meat production by adding sandalwood to the animals’ feed. Sandalwood inhibits the growth of methane producing bacteria in the stomachs of ruminants, diverting the energy normally used to produce methane to growth and higher milk production.

House of Commons Science and Technology Committee Forest Research Inquiry – Oral Evidence

Wednesday, July 13th, 2011

Today the House of Commons Science and Technology Committee took oral evidence on the Forest Research Inquiry into the effects of the spending review, and research priorities in the forestry research community. The evidence session involved witnesses from a variety of backgrounds including academia, industry, public bodies and the learned societies, who were represented by Jackie Caine, Science Policy Officer at the Society of Biology. The Minister of State for Agriculture and Food the Rt Hon Jim Paice MP was also present.

Forest research is highly important because forests require active management and appropriate research will help us to understand how best to obtain the unique set of benefits forests can provide. The importance of this was outline in the National Ecosystem Assessment which was released last month. Forests are also experiencing a unique set of threats including novel pests and diseases, and climate change which needs to be researched to aid future adaptation.

The effect of the spending review on forest research in the UK and current funding strategies were one of the main topics covered by the committee’s questions. Both Forestry Commission and Research Council funding is declining. Currently the government spends around £10 million on forestry research however this is expected to decline to approximately £6 million by 2015 when the cuts have taken full effect. Almost 30% of jobs at Forest Research will be cut over the period to 2015. Reduced levels of funding available to the agency Forest Research may reduce the agency’s capacity to leverage funding from other sources such as industry and Europe. The Minister said that even with the budget cuts and fewer scientists research in priority areas will be maintained by redirecting funding from other areas.

A range of funders and a range of perspectives on research priorities may be useful for forest research in the UK. It was the opinion of Stuart Goodall from the Confederation of Forest Industries that potential income for forest research from industry is fairly modest. The sale of high quality wood and other forest products was suggested as one way in which the forestry sector could become self sustaining and fund it’s own research, however this would take time and investment. Several innovative approaches to obtaining new funding were suggested including using the carbon markets and approaching international forestry companies with high revenues to request funding and investment in future forest products and technology. Whatever the funding source is it needs to be secure over long periods because of the time frame of forest research. There was agreement that in the future it would be best for the forestry sector to become self sustaining and pay for its own research. This could be achieved by investing in research now, and developing high quality products. According to the Minister of State for Agriculture and Food the Rt Hon Jim Paice MP it shouldn’t be made mandatory for the private sector to provide funding.

The Natural Environment Research Council (NERC) and Biotechnology and Biological Sciences Research Council (BBSRC) fund a small amount of forest research within their other programmes. NERC and BBSRC hardly ever receive proposals for forest research because there is widespread belief that forestry is not within their remit. NERC and BBSRC would be happy to consider more proposals for forestry projects. Representatives from NERC and BBSRC were reminded that the research councils have a responsibility to ensure university forestry departments are funded appropriately and have longevity.
If Forest Research is made more independent it may be able to access research council funding in addition to the funding it receives from the Forestry Commission. Public sector organisations are currently excluded from applying for research council funding.

Priority setting by forest research institutions was also scrutinised by the committee. Dr James Pendlebury the Chief Executive of Forest Research reminded the committee that forest research is complex, long term and has numerous priorities that are balanced in the best way possible by Forest Research.

One point of agreement was that forest research needs an overall long term strategy developed by all the stakeholders in an open discussion with better coordination between universities, Forest Research and within Europe. Across the witnesses there was a consensus that the Forest Research Coordination Committee needs to be brought back. In addition the witnesses felt that better transparency is needed in the relationship between Forest Research and the Forestry Commission.

Researchers in academia currently feel that important areas of forest research are not being considered by the research councils. Appropriate outreach programmes to make sure that research is communicated to the people that use it are vital according to Stuart Goodall.

Among individuals from industry, the Forestry Commission and academia there was concern that UK forests are under managed. More research into how to produce high quality wood and other forest products is needed according to Professor Philip Turner, from the Forest Products Research Institute at Edinburgh Napier University, but this is currently not a main priority of the research councils or the Forestry Commission.

The ability of Forest Research to monitor and research the impacts of climate change, and emerging diseases such as Phytophthora ramorum is crucial and this shouldn’t be impacted by the spending review. The private sector doesn’t have the skills and experience to carry out this type of research.

Currently no-one takes responsibility for disease monitoring and research into prevention for trees in hedgerows and in public spaces. This is a serious gap in the current research priorities. It was suggested that the Forestry Commission provide an easy to access database documenting their research on particular diseases, the risks associated with the disease and potential solutions. In the future the UKNEA is likely to influence the research priorities of Forest Research.

Finally the committee discussed careers in the forest research sector. Forestry, which will be important for the green economy and green jobs, has been in decline as a profession with few graduates choosing to study the subject. Consequently the numbers of specialist scientists required in forest research such as entomologists and tree pathologists are declining. One of the main causes of the problem is the lack of PhD studentships and potential employers for graduates. The cuts are likely to affect the number of PhD studentships sponsored by Forest Research although no reductions have been made as yet. In addition as a result of the spending review Forest Research the agency is not able to hire new staff. This has significant implications for early career researchers in forestry who, in the past, have undertaken short placements after their doctorate at Forest Research as a way into the profession.

It is of paramount importance that there are scientists available trained in particular aspects of forest research because future threats will act too quickly to wait for a skills base to be re-established.

Valuing Nature Network Call for Proposals to Launch Next Week

Monday, July 11th, 2011

The NERC Valuing Nature Network (VNN) will release a call for proposals next week with a deadline of 16th September.

The VNN is an interdisciplinary network of natural, social and economic scientists. The proposals being sought through this initial phase will be for year-long projects, expected to report in the October 2012. It is anticipated that the initial projects will lay the ground for a more substantive phase two, with the results of the initial projects informing the second research call.

The announcements follows a series of discipinary scoping workshops which have taken place in London over the past six weeks, culminating in an interdisciplinary town hall meeting at the end of June. The workshop series brought together researchers to consider the challenges to putting a value on natural capital and the research questions which the network should seek to address. As a result, two major themes have emerged in the work of the VNN:

‘1. Developing a trans-disciplinary framework for the valuation of stocks of natural capital and flows of ecosystem services’
.
Natural and social scientists to work together to develop integrated methods for monetary and non-monetary valuation of natural capital and ecosystem services. Teams also to work to identify how natural capital and ecosystem services can be managed sustainably.

‘2. Characterising the socio-ecological system knowledge required to properly capture the value of biodiversity, ecosystem services and natural resources’.
Evaluate the information available in relation to the valuation of natural resource stocks and ecosystem service flows, recognising the limitations and uncertainties in the current knowledge base. Identify ways to improve the accessibility and the integration of this existing data, including socioeconomic data sets. Develop integrated models of natural capital and ecosystem services at relevant spatial and temporal scales.

Is Biodiversity Falling off the Research Radar?

Thursday, June 23rd, 2011

Following the results of the consultation on the Green Paper on a Common Strategic Framework for future EU Research and Innovation Funding it has become clear that many researchers in ecology have been left feeling that biodiversity research is falling off the radar.

The Green Paper, published in February this year was designed to spark debate about research funding to inform the Horizon 2020 strategy which will replace the Framework Programme for research, the Competitiveness and Innovation Programme, and the European Institute of Innovation and Technology after the next EU budget in 2013.
Evidence was gathered in five main areas:
1. Working together to deliver on Europe 2020
2. Tackling societal challenges
3. Strengthening competitiveness
4. Strengthening Europe’s science base and the European Research Area
5. Public debate and further steps

Despite biodiversity loss being a major societal challenge it was not mentioned at all in the Green Paper, and there was no mention of funding research to help meet the 2020 biodiversity targets. This was noted by a variety of organisations including the French government, Defra, NERC and WWF Europe. Many were dismayed that biodiversity research had been omitted when biodiversity loss is such a pressing issue with a great deal of public interest.

Several organisations emphasised the need for biodiversity and ecosystem related research to be one of the main research priorities for the EU, as large scale projects with international collaboration are needed. The European Strategy Forum on Research Infrastructures noted that long term investment by the EU is needed for novel technologies (such as remote sensing) to monitor biodiversity, as well as investment in technology to utilise the massive quantities of environmental data that are accumulating.

Despite the omission of biodiversity loss from the Green Paper there were some indications in the European Commission’s initial analysis that they intend to develop an international collaboration strategy which will be valuable for the field of biodiversity research.

Concerns that biodiversity is falling off the radar have been reflected in the recent failure of EU member states to endorse the 20 concrete measures proposed by the EU executive to implement the six headline targets that will allow the 2020 biodiversity target to be achieved. Some countries including Denmark and Italy have refused to endorse the six headline targets because of the perceived high financial cost of protecting biodiversity. Many of the member states said they require more time to consider the measures and emphasised the need to learn from the mistakes of the 2010 targets, which failed mainly because the EU never really agreed on how best to achieve the goals and how to finance them.

Public interest in biodiversity issues may also be declining. Googletrends has shown that the number of times the word biodiversity has been searched has declined from 2004 to the present day, whilst searches for ecosystem services continue to increase.

Whether biodiversity research gets the funding it needs from the European Commission in Horizon 2020 remains to be seen.

Big success for BES ‘Forests and Global Change’ Symposium

Monday, April 4th, 2011

Last week the University of Cambridge hosted the BES Annual Symposium, this year titled ‘Forests and Global Change’. The event was a huge success with 370 delegates attending the three day symposium which was called “the best symposium yet” by one of the speakers, Adrian Newton.

A number of experts gave presentations on the latest research into the effect a changing climate has on forest ecosystems, and what this might mean in the future. The talks covered a range of subjects from carbon storage to biodiversity conservation, and expanded on how we can implement action through the development of new strategies such as ‘Reduced Emissions from Deforestation and Degradation’ (REDD).

By bringing together so many experts to showcase this information it is hoped progress can be made towards the creation of an informed approach to climate change and its impact of forest ecosystems, and further help to bridge the gap between science and policy.

A win-win for science and innovation

Monday, February 7th, 2011

Last week EU leaders put the subject of research and innovation at the top of the political agenda by dedicating one of their summit meetings specifically to the issue. Today the European Commissioner for Research Innovation and Science, Máire Geoghegan-Quinn, conducted a keynote speech highlighting the importance of research and innovation at the Royal Society, London.

Commissioner Geoghegan-Quinn’s speech opened with her agreement with the Royal Society; to “put science and innovation at the heart of a strategy for long-term economic growth”. She revised that we need to efficiently prioritise resources, and drew attention to the need for continued investment in research and innovation in order to create future jobs, warning that cuts to the sector could jeopardise economic growth. This opinion is supported by economic research, which indicates that reaching the EU’s target of investing 3% of GDP in the sector could create nearly four million jobs in Europe and increase annual GDP by €700 billion by 2025.

The talk was held prior to the release of the Green Paper on future EU funding for research and innovation by the European Commission this week. Commissioner Geoghegan-Quinn explained that there have been seven previous Framework Programmes. Rather than creating an eighth however, she proposed a new instrument – a Common Strategic Framework, that would bring together all of the relevant EU tools. This approach, as outlined in the Green Paper, would be supportive of EU policy objectives, and therefore operate on a scale at which major European societal challenges could be dealt with effectively. The Common Strategic Framework would aim to raise scientific excellence in Europe by increasing support and investment to create an attractive environment in which to harness scientific talent. Additional to this, the framework would be simple, with less red tape, allowing scientists to spend more time in the lab and innovators to innovate.

The second speaker of the day, Professor Adrian Smith, Director General for Knowledge and Innovation at the Department of Business Innovation and Skills, agreed with Commissioner Geoghegan-Quinn. He stated that directing funding streams toward research and innovation was vital to deliver added value, and that and collaboration between all EU members would be required for success.

Policy Priorities for UK Nature Conservation Identified

Tuesday, August 24th, 2010

A group led by Professor Bill Sutherland at Cambridge University has identified the top 25 issues in conservation in greatest need of attention from policy-makers; either through the production of new or amendments to existing policy. The group, representing governmental organisations, NGOs and academia, focused on those areas where there may be options to fill gaps, improve implementation or where new research may be required. The result was a long-list of 117 issues, honed to 25 through a two-day workshop and a voting process. Sutherland et. al. intend that the list be of use to amongst others, policy-makers, providing knowledge on areas in need of attention and the policy options which may be available to address these areas and researchers, who can use the paper as a guide to policy-relevant, scientific questions which could form the focus of research efforts.

Issues identified in the paper cover both terrestrial and marine environments, ranging from protected areas and climate change, to habitat banking, restoring floodplain functionality for nature conservation and ecosystem services, peatland restoration, nanotechnology, marine spatial planning and non-native invasive species.

To take ‘protected areas’ as an example of the authors’ approach, Sutherland et.al. identify that the management of protected sites was developed at a time when landscape-change was generally directly human-induced and was therefore largely controllable. How should these areas be managed now, given the indirect and unpredictable effects of climate change? Policy options given include designating sites now which are likely to make an important biodiversity contribution in the future. The authors then identify a number of research questions, including the need to investigate what site properties enable widlife resilience under climate change.

The authors acknowledge in the discussion section that ‘ecosystem services’ is a thread running throughout the paper, and recognise that the future of biodiversity conservation will embrace this approach. Therefore they call on policy-makers and the research community to explore how policy instruments promoting ecosystem conservation can best be directed to maximise benefits for biodiversity.

The authors recommend that the exercise be repeated for the UK every five years and encourage other countries to carry out a similar activity.

REF to be delayed by one year

Friday, July 9th, 2010

David Willetts, Minister for Science and Universities, today delivered his first major speech on the Government’s vision for science in the UK, the Royal Institution. The BES listened as the Minister outlined his priorities for science, and announced a one year delay to the Research Excellence Framework to allow HEFCE to better assess the results of the ‘impact’ pilot exercise.

The Minister began by highlighting that 2010 had so far seen a ‘great summer for science’, with the Royal Society’s hiigh profile ‘See Further’ festival, Lord Rees’ delivery of the Reith Lectures and BBC programming such as Prof. Brian Cox’s ‘Wonders of the Solar System’. He then went on to reiterate his commitment to the dual support system for universities and the Haldane Principle – that decisions about where to allocate research spend are made at arms-length from governments. He recognised the argument that many in the scientific community, including CaSE, have made; that other countries have responded to the recession by increasing their spend on science, as a pathway to growth, but stated that these countries’ deficits were less than that of the UK. He stressed however that Vince Cable, Secretary of State for Business, Innovation and Skills, and Chancellor George Osborne both understood the value of science to re-balancing the economy.

The Minister said that the coalition government had so far ‘been good’ for science; with Professor Sir John Beddington, Government Chief Scientific Advisor, updating guidelines on the use of evidence in policy-making, and the new principles on the treatment of independent scientific advice now referred to in the Ministerial Code. However, not unexpectedly, he could not give a commitment to levels of funding which science and HE will receive into the future: this is an announcment which must wait until the Comprehensive Spending Review later this year.

The second part of the Minister’s speech focused on the economic case for investing in science, before moving on to outline his priorities for science in the coming months and years. Public spend on science has to stand up to public scrutiny, the Minister said, and although sceptical of the ‘impact agenda’ as currently framed, the Minister sees a need to demonstrate and measure the impact of research – on the economy, policy or society. A researcher cannot see publishing a certain number of papers in a particular peer-reviewed journal as their only measure of success, or impact, he stressed later during Q and A. Hence the delay of the REF for a year, to allow assessment of the impact pilot but also to learn from schemes being developed in the USA. The Society of Biology welcomed the delay during the Q and A session.

The Minister outlined his support for ‘clusters’, which he described as ‘low risk environments for high risk’ endeavours, singling out Dundee and the computer games development industry ‘clustering’ around Abertay University. He criticised the commonly voiced notion that the ‘British invent but fail to capitalise on’ discoveries. Instead, he said, the UK has demonstrated its capacity to capitalise on the research which happens elsewhere. Science investment matters, he said, partly because it increases the absorptive capacity of the UK: our ability to apply science here and as such reap rewards for our economy.

Transparency on the part of scientists, with greater sharing of data, was also highlighted as vital, and the Minister also commented that he had raised the importance of libel law reform with the Ministry of Justice: an importance which had been recognised.

Finally, the Minister outlined three priorities for his portfolio, which will form the focus of policy:
1) Investing in shared research facilities (research platforms)
2) Government playing a greater role in procurement (for example, to support small and medium sized enterprises – SMEs)
3) Public competitions for new technologies.

On this last point, the Minister singled out the X Prize Foundation for supporting the development of sub-orbital space flight. The Government might not set the prize – this could be driven by the marketplace.

Overall, the Minister seemed genuinely committed to the importance of science and technology. He recognises the worth of science and the importance of evidence-based policy. Yet, it seemed clear too that the case for investment in science still needs to be made to the Treasury. The Minister was pragmatic, stating throughout that cuts will be necessary and at one point that the challenge is to demonstrate ‘hard headed economic returns’ to enable maintenance of basic science.
